Bear Creek Watershed Site 48
Bear Creek Watershed Site 48 is an earth dam located in Winneshiek County, Iowa, built in 2005. It carries a Low hazard potential classification.
About Bear Creek Watershed Site 48
The primary purpose of Bear Creek Watershed Site 48 is flood risk reduction. The dam is designed to control downstream flooding by temporarily storing excess water during storms and releasing it at a controlled rate. The dam is owned by Winneshiek County Swcd (local government). It impounds the Tr-south Bear Creek near Highlandville.
The dam stands 27 feet tall and stretches 270 feet across, creates a reservoir covering 2 acres, has a maximum storage capacity of 31 acre-feet, and collects water from a drainage area of 0 square miles. Completed in 2005, the structure is relatively new.
This dam has a low hazard potential classification, meaning that failure would cause minimal damage, limited primarily to the dam owner's property, with no expected loss of life.
